In the world of modern healthcare, the use of advanced technologies and devices has revolutionized the way surgeries are performed. One such innovation that has had a significant impact on the field is surgical device communications. This technology allows for seamless communication between various surgical instruments, equipment, and medical staff, ultimately improving efficiency, accuracy, and patient outcomes.
surgical device communications enable real-time monitoring and control of surgical devices, such as robotic surgical systems, endoscopes, and imaging equipment. Through the use of this technology, surgeons can access vital information about the status of these devices, adjust settings, and receive alerts or notifications during procedures. This level of communication and connectivity helps to streamline surgical processes, reduce the risk of errors or complications, and enhance overall patient care.
One of the key benefits of surgical device communications is improved efficiency in the operating room. By providing surgeons with instant access to critical data and feedback, this technology helps to streamline surgical procedures and minimize delays. For example, robotic surgical systems can be remotely controlled and monitored, allowing for precise and accurate movements during procedures. This level of control not only reduces the risk of human error but also improves the overall speed and efficiency of surgeries.
